The Mariners' fate in the playoff race is beyond their control, but for now, Seattle is keeping the pressure on the first-place Houston Astros in the American League West.

After thwarting a potential division-clinching win by the Astros on Monday, the Mariners will aim to pull within three games of their rival on Tuesday when the teams continue their three-game series in Houston.
